Welcome to Talking Couch Potatoes, the podcast thats all about greyhounds and the people who love them. From Perth, Western Australia, were shining a spotlight on the world of greyhound advocacy. Well hear from advocates, political groups, experts and volunteers across the country, sharing whats happening in their states. And were not afraid to tackle the big conversationsopening up dialogue across Australia to discuss the publics views on dog racing and welfare in WA. Whether youre a greyhound lover, a curious listener, or an advocate for change, this is the podcast for you. EP57: Simba: A Story of Survival
Friday, 19 December, 2025
🎄✨ Episode 57 is here! ✨🎄In our final episode for the year, Talking Couch Potatoes brings you a story that is not just a conversation...it’s a journey.This episode features Kim Whiting, author of Simba’s Story - a deeply moving account of a traumatised greyhound who went missing for 16 days in the Dandenong Ranges, and the extraordinary community that refused to give up on him. ❤️Simba’s story is about so much more than a lost dog.It’s about trauma, trust, survival instincts, and unconditional love. It’s about what greyhounds endure before they ever reach a couch.
